87  struct iphdr {
88  #if defined(__LITTLE_ENDIAN_BITFIELD)
89  	__u8	ihl:4,
90  		version:4;
91  #elif defined (__BIG_ENDIAN_BITFIELD)
92  	__u8	version:4,
93    		ihl:4;
94  #else
95  #error	"Please fix <asm/byteorder.h>"
96  #endif
97  	__u8	tos;
98  	__be16	tot_len;
99  	__be16	id;
100  	__be16	frag_off;
101  	__u8	ttl;
102  	__u8	protocol;
103  	__sum16	check;
104  	__struct_group(/* no tag */, addrs, /* no attrs */,
105  		__be32	saddr;
106  		__be32	daddr;
107  	);
108  	/*The options start here. */
109  };
